Indexer Notes

Note that the cover image is taken from a reversed stat of the first panel of the Captain Wings story, with two characters and a staircase added on the upper right to achieve the correct proportions.

Jane Martin; Jason Kirby; Dr. John Range (Kirby's physician); Olan Zenba (VILLAIN)
Synopsis:
An old friend of retired movie star Jason Kirby, Olan Zenba, is bent on revenge and wants to kill the star because Kirby has refused to use his novel as the basis for new film Kirby is producing.
